Mrs. Catherine Leeper

The Idaho Statesman
Jan. 9, 1971 p.16

Caldwell-Services for Mrs. Catherine Leeper, 90, of Atascadero, Calif., who 
died Thursday at her home, will be conducted at the Flahiff Funeral Chapel at 2 
p.m. Monday. Interment will be at Canyon Hill Cemetery.
Mrs. Leeper was born Sept. 25, 1880, in Lucerne, Mo., where she was reared and 
educated. She taught school several years in Missouri. She was married March 2, 
1904, in Powersville, Mo., to James L. Leeper, and they moved to Billings, 
Mont., in 1915. The couple homesteaded, at Billings. They moved to Baldwin Park 
Calif., in 1854, Mr. Leeper died May 15, 1960, in Caldwell. She moved to 
Atascadero with a daughter in 1961.
She was a member of the Congregational Church in Absarokee, Mont.
Surviving are four sons, Willis of Riggins, Don of Parma, Bill of Grangeville, 
and Les Leeper of Glenns Ferry: three daughters, Mrs. Helen Davidson of 
Atascadero, Mrs. Dorothy Ferrero of Ennis, Mont. And Mrs. Mabel David 
Studabaker of Lucerne: 12 grandchildren, 21 great grandchildren and a great 
great grandchild. She was preceded in death by seven brothers and sisters.
